John Waller’s “Crazy Faith” Featured In Hit Movie War Room”

September 5, 2015

By Labor Day, more than two million people are anticipated to have heard the title track and first radio/video single from John Waller‘s album, Crazy Faith, through the hit movie, War Room. US News & World Report says the “faith-based War Room dazzles” as it garners the second biggest box office debut this week, just behind Straight Outta Compton. Waller’s full Crazy Faith album is also available now at physical and digital retailers everywhere through City of Peace Media and Capitol Christian Distribution.

The fifth film from Alex and Stephen Kendrick, the award-winning creators of Fireproof, Courageous and Facing the Giants, War Room made its debut Aug. 28 in theaters nation-wide through Sony Pictures Entertainment’s TriStar Pictures.

“This is by far the Kendrick brothers’ finest work, and I can’t believe I get to be a part of it,” says Waller. “Alex and Stephen have been so gracious to bring me along for the ride.”

“I knew when I heard ‘Crazy Faith‘ it would be the perfect song for War Room and would inspire people all over the nation!” exclaimed Alex Kendrick as he prepared for the movie debut.

The song “Crazy Faith” was written by Waller following a series of events that led him and his wife, Josee, to adopt three children. While going through the adoption process, the couple also discovered they were pregnant with their sixth biological child.

“We were excited when God laid it on our hearts to adopt a child and we knew it would take faith, but when one child turned into three, and then with a new baby on the way, it was a whole other level of faith,” shares Waller. “It was ‘Crazy Faith!'”

“Each person has his or her own challenges, life issues, and difficulties, and if we could pull back the curtain and see backstage into the real lives of each person, you would see a more accurate picture,” continues Waller. “You would see how people really get through their daily lives, the decisions they make, and even the ‘why’ behind the choices they make. Ultimately, when everything is stripped away, it comes down to FAITH.”

In addition to the film, “Crazy Faith” is gathering significant attention at radio. Next week (Sept. 9), Waller will travel to Orlando to connect with radio programmers, sharing his ‘Crazy Faith‘ story during Christian Music Broadcasters’ premiere event, Momentum 2015. He will also be playing the new single and other music from Crazy Faith while on tour, as well as perform fan favorites like “While I’m Waiting” and “As for Me and My House,” songs he wrote that are featured in the hit movies Fireproof and Courageous respectively. From his early days leading the critically acclaimed band, According to John, to his impactful ministry as a solo artist, John Waller has continually used his gifts as a singer and songwriter to inspire, educate and encourage the body of Christ. Waller continues to articulate what it means to live a God-centered life in a turbulent world with “Crazy Faith.”

Faith is the key inspiration for all new and original songs on Waller’s upcoming album, Crazy Faith. His first new album in four years, the recording features not only the title track, but the compelling anthems “I Know My God” and “The Orphan Song,” as well as live bonus tracks of “While I’m Waiting” and “As For Me And My House.”
